Output 139ddb80479931f42111fdcbbb41c7592601b6818494c1d492d8cae202675abb:1

value
663623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aad21287a14cb50ffc59195954f16bd8bb4194a OP_EQUAL
address
39xU94MiFjJEMsVV52xsu6g7GrXvQZ1XZT
transaction
139ddb80479931f42111fdcbbb41c7592601b6818494c1d492d8cae202675abb
spent
true